Dear Aspirant, Being Tamil nadu state board student can crack the NEET in your first attempt by planning how to prepare.

Here I'm giving you some study tips to crack NEET :-

  • Plan a schedule to complete NEET syllabus in time.
  • Study from NCERT text books and reference books for practicing NEET level problems.
  • Revise daily, make a revision notes for preparing before test.
  • Don't leave any topic that you think it's unimportant.
  • For physics, chemistry refer each and every line from Ncert books and understand each and every concept.
  • For biology learn each and every line, it carries 50%weightage you must get command in biology.
  • You have to put your efforts in solving previous year NEET question papers then you will have a clear picture.

Meanwhile,coming to how many marks you should achieve for Government colleges have a look according to category wise cutoff will be different :-

  • General-50th percentile-701-134 score.
  • General PH-45th percentile-133-120.
  • Sc/st/obc-40th percentile-133-107.
  • Sc/st/obc PH-40th percentile-119-107.

In counselling there are 2types of category seats all india quota seats and state quota seats.DGHS on behalf of MCC will give cut off and counseling schedule for 15%AIQ seats .For 85% state quota seats the state officials will be responsible for cutoff and counseling process.NEET eligible can go for counseling process and  can get admission in there desired college.
